ANIMAL SERVICES SPECIALIST

- Performs the duties of all areas of the Animal Services operation within the Animal Services Shelter
Facility. 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S
- (The following duty statements are illustrative of the essential functions of the job and do not include
- other non-essential or marginal duties that may be required. Mesa County reserves the right to modify
- or change the duties or essential functions of this job at any time. All responsibilities may not be
- performed by all incumbents.)
- Assist with requests for assistance necessary to insure compliance with Colorado and Mesa County
- animal regulations and laws.
- May include observation and documentation of evidence to assist Animal Services Officers as necessary
- to address illegal activities regarding animal control, public health and public safety.
- Performs duties to include the collection, entry, management and auditing of data, cashiering, filing,
- dispatching, answering telephones, assisting the public, maintenance and cleaning of the facility or as
- assigned by the Animal Services Manager.
- May investigate reports of possible disease transmission among animals or animals to humans and
- initiate necessary actions within the Animal Services Facility.
- May investigate, providing proper documentation, to testify in court for citations written and issued.
- Performs humane euthanasia according to established training protocols.
- Assists and advises the public as they adopt, redeem, and/or release animals. Completes necessary
- paperwork. Helps citizens' problem solve animal control issues and complaints in a proactive, professional
- fashion.
- Includes frequent handling, moving, and transporting of animals, behavioral and physical assessment of
- animals and oversight of adoption, transfer and foster programs. Provides direct monitoring of the impound
- status and maintains the body condition of the animals held at the Animal Services Facility.
- Completes janitorial and light maintenance within the building and on the grounds of Animal Services;
- monitors and requisitions animal/janitorial supplies used with the center.
- Cleans and sanitizes animal holding areas and facility areas on a daily or as needed basis. Feed, water,
- and provide ongoing evaluations of animal health according to their needs.
- Provides preventative maintenance as required.
- May oversee volunteer, community service individuals.
- May include serving as public relations person to educate the community regarding Animal Services
- functions and importance of being responsible pet owners. This could include education in schools and
- community organizations, public events and television programs as assigned by the Animal Services
- Manager.
- Present Humane Education class as assigned by Animal Services Manager
- Prepare, package, label, and transport rabies testing samples as assigned by Animal Services Manager
- Oral and written communications must be clear and effective.
- Works as a member of a team of professionals that fosters a safe and positive environment. Performs
- other related duties as assigned by the Animal Services Manager.
M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S REQUIREMENTS
Must be 18 years of age
Education and Experience
- High school diploma or equivalent. Training and / or experience in animal control, animal sheltering,
- customer service or other experience working with animals preferred.
- Any combination of education, training and experience which provides the knowledge, skills and abilities
- required for the job.
Licenses and Certifications
Active Colorado Driver's License
P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S AND WORKING ENVIRONMENT
This position requires standing, stooping, sitting, bending, twisting, and lifting up to 100 pounds. Must
be able to capture and control a wide variety of different animals if required in the facility.
Work is often in a standard office environment, but also includes driving, walking in the community in any
type of weather conditions.
Noise level is generally moderate, however can experience short-term, high decibel levels requiring
Hearing protection. May be exposed to communicable diseases.
Must be available for shift work and overtime and pager/on-call and night, (on a rotational basis).
